Supreme Court – Daily Orders
Jakir Hussain vs State Of Karnataka on 14 July, 2025
1 IN THE SUPREME COURT OF INDIA CRIMINAL APPELLATE JURISDICTION CRIMINAL APPEAL No. of 2025 (Arising out of SLP(Criminal) No.15516/2024) JAKIR HUSSAIN & ORS. Appellant(s) VERSUS STATE OF KARNATAKA & ANR. Respondent(s) O R D E R
1. Leave granted.
2. Heard the learned counsel appearing for the
appellants.
3. Despite service of notice, none appears for
respondent no.2/complainant.
4. A limited notice was issued only with respect to
the quantum of sentence vide order dated 05.11.2024.
5. By concurrent judgments, the appellants have been
convicted for the offences punishable under Sections 324
and 325 read with Section 34 of the Indian Penal Code,
1860 (for short, ‘the IPC’). Incidentally, the High Court
has rendered an acquittal for the offence punishable
under Section 326 of the IPC. The occurrence is stated to
have taken place way back in the year 2007.
